In the latest episode of the NDA Meets podcast, NDA Editor Justin Pearse is joined in the studio by Hannah Walker, Head of Mid Market UK at Reddit.

Reddit has been bolstering its advertising business in recent months to make the platform more attractive and effective for brands to communicate with its highly-engaged and passionate audience.

Walker, previously at Snap, discusses how she is driving that ambition for mid-market brands,the power of community,and how Reddit is countering misplaced views of Reddit and its community.

And she offers tips and advice for how brands can achieve success on the platform.
